BMW i8 Crashes into Snowbank During Winter Testing

Looks like you can't drive these cars in adverse weather.






The snow banks created around tracks in Sweden have claimed yet another car during winter testing. After the Audi S1 quattro wedged deep in snow last month, this BMW i8 had done the same.

The i8 was stuck in the snow today after the driver went off the test road inside BMW's winter testing facility. A 7 Series prototype arrived on the scene but could do nothing to pull its hybrid brother back onto the road.

The i8 doesn't have a tow lug at the back, so pulling it out will require specialist equipment. Our spy photographer told us that heavy vehicles had to be brought in in order to clear the snow away before access to the stranded car could be found.
